void BrowserAccessibilityManagerMac::OnTreeUpdateFinished() {
if (!created_live_region_)
return;
// This code is to work around a bug in VoiceOver, where a new live
// region that gets added is ignored. VoiceOver seems to only scan the
// page for live regions once. By recreating the NSAccessibility
// object for the root of the tree, we force VoiceOver to clear out its
// internal state and find newly-added live regions this time.
BrowserAccessibilityMac* root =
static_cast<BrowserAccessibilityMac*>(GetRoot());
root->RecreateNativeObject();
NotifyAccessibilityEvent(ui::AX_EVENT_CHILDREN_CHANGED, root);
created_live_region_ = false;
}
